NESTREST is a hanging living room for your backyard

Having a cozy little spot to relax now and then is important. It’s a place for you to clear your mind, and get away from it all. You could have a swing in your backyard, but should the neighbors see you, your peaceful concentration may be broken.

This is why the NESTREST is a perfect solution for those who want a space of their own. It is basically a giant bird’s nest made from extremely strong woven DEDON fiber. It shelters you from sun and onlookers, and will likely help to mute exterior noise as well. The best part about this thing is that it is a swing, but it only swings because it is suspended in midair. Fabrics and colors for the interior cushions have a huge variety if you care about that sort of thing. This floating sanctuary can be yours if you happen upon $15,000, but I have a feeling most of us would have to live in that thing to get enough worth out of our money for it.
